On May 18, 2020, at 12:30 a.m., the Dallas Police Department received a 911 call from 511 Highcrest regarding a Disturbance Active Shooter. Upon arrival, officers met with a male who stated his wife chased him out of the house at 511 Highcrest and fired a handgun at him multiple times. The male stated his wife Alexica Stevenson-Gates was in the residence with her 9-year-old daughter and 12-year-old son. The Family Violence Unit and Dallas SWAT were contacted. SWAT arrived and negotiated the release of the 12-year-old son. After several hours of no contact, SWAT entered the house and encountered gunfire from Stevenson-Gates who was barricaded in a closet with her 9-year-old daughter. Two SWAT officers were struck by gunfire. It was later discovered that Stevenson-Gates was found in the closet deceased from a self-inflicted gunshot, also found in the closet was her deceased 9-year-old daughter. This is being investigated as a murder/suicide.
The preliminary investigation by the Special Investigations Unit revealed no shots were fired by the Dallas Police Department. This case is still under investigation.
